Description

'Chem Power Rout Insecticide' is an insecticide and miticide. Its Federal EPA registration number is: 10882-12. It was originally approved by EPA on 20 Aug 1975. Its registration got cancelled on 10 Oct 1989. It has a 'Caution' signal word. It has the following active ingredients: Aliphatic petroleum solvent, Piperonyl butoxide, and Pyrethrins. It's approved for 13 sites including clothing/fabric storage containers, dairy processing plants, domestic dwellings, food processing plants, household clothing/fabric storage areas, household contents, institutions, pet living quarters, restaurants, and rugs/carpets. It is also approved for 34 pests and pest groups including but not limited to angoumois grain moth, ants, bed bug, brown dog tick, cadelle, carpet beetle, cheese mite, cigarette beetle, clothes moths, and clover mite.

Active ingredients:

  • Aliphatic petroleum solvent 0.4%
  • Piperonyl butoxide 1%
  • Pyrethrins 0.1%
  • Other ingredients 98.5%

Signal word:

  • Caution

Product type:

  • Insecticide
  • Miticide

Formulation:

  • Ready-to-Use Solution
